Overview
Rosental Organics is a German natural-cosmetics brand that pairs plant-based skincare with facial beauty tools such as jade rollers, gua sha stones and electrical face-massage devices. Editorial and business-registry sources date its founding to 2017 [9]; the brand's own pages do not state a founding year. It sells directly to consumers online, operating a German-language storefront at rosental.de alongside an English-language global site at rosentalorganics.com.
The company positions skincare as part of a wider idea of healing rather than a surface routine. It describes itself as "the first skincare brand that believes that healing your skin is deeply connected to your whole being—mind, body, and soul." The brand remains active: a business database recorded 64 employees as of May 2026, and its e-commerce sites are live [11].

Origin & founders
Alexander Pelz is named as founder and managing director across the brand's German and US legal notices, the Tracxn company profile and podcast interviews [5]. The identity of the co-founder is less settled. Several business profiles and a podcast interview name Tung Nguyen as co-founder [12], while a regional Mannheim feature instead names Dr. Scheghajegh Kord, who runs a separate business called The Hairoine Company [10]. The brand's own About pages omit both the founders and the founding year, so these details rest on third-party sources.
The company traces its concept to a trip in search of natural beauty practices. In one retelling, Pelz describes a very hot, humid day at a Vietnamese market where a vendor gave him a facial massage with a jade roller [10] — an experience the brand credits with inspiring a line that combines natural cosmetics with beauty tools. Origin as a German company is well established: a German legal notice lists Rosental Organics GmbH in Berlin, with Alexander Pelz as managing director [5]. Mannheim is recorded as the founding location and is where much of the team has been based [11], while the current registered seat is in Berlin. A separate US entity, Rosental Organics Inc. of Tampa, Florida, operates the English-language storefront [3].
Philosophy & positioning
Rosental Organics frames beauty and healing as inseparable, describing the two as things that "belong inextricably together." Its stated philosophy centres on holistic care of mind, body and soul, and it organises its identity around three values it labels excellence, holistic healing and pioneering. The company sums up its outlook with the tagline "Thank Yourself Later."
The brand presents itself within the clean-beauty space. According to its About page, its products are PETA-approved and cruelty-free, made with "100% natural ingredients," and free from parabens, sulfates, artificial colours and synthetic fragrances. Rosental Organics also links its skincare to popular routines such as glass skin and a slower, less quick-fix approach to aging.
Products & innovation
The range spans skincare, beauty tools and body and hair care. Serums feature prominently, including a Botanical Lifting Effect Serum with hyaluron and caffeine and a Day & Night Serum Set, alongside moisturisers, masks and eye care. Recurring ingredients across the line include hyaluron, bakuchiol, caffeine, niacinamide, rosehip, Moroccan lava clay, probiotics and ceramide.
Beauty tools sit at the centre of the concept. The jade roller is described as the brand's best-known tool, and the range extends to gua sha stones, LED devices and EMS (electrical muscle stimulation) tools, including an EMS Face Yoga Duo and a five-in-one device the company calls BeautyDock+. Rosental Organics presents this blend of devices and natural formulas as its distinguishing approach. For its Botanical Lifting Effect line, the company cites a wrinkle reduction of, on average, 20.6% after four weeks [8]. Although it markets "100% natural" formulas, no formal organic certification such as COSMOS, NATRUE or ECOCERT was found among the available sources.
Sustainability
The company reports several social and environmental commitments. It cites eco-conscious packaging with minimal plastic, a collaboration with CleanHub on ocean-plastic removal, and a partnership with an organisation it calls TARGET supporting women's equality. It also states a $5,000 donation to Friends of Midway Atoll toward the protection of the Laysan albatross. Manufacturing is reported to take place in Austria and Germany [9].
Recognition
Rosental Organics was profiled by the European Natural Beauty Awards as a nominee brand, in a feature that described it as a German natural-cosmetics company founded in 2017 and ranked among Germany's top 20 startups in 2022 [9]. A regional economic-development feature covered the founder and the brand's natural-cosmetics and beauty-tools concept the previous year.
Current status
The brand is active across multiple regions. It runs German, global English and Austrian storefronts and maintains ongoing product lines such as Slow-Aging, Glass Skin and BeautyDock+. A business database listed 64 employees as of May 2026 and named L337 Capital as an institutional investor; it recorded no acquisitions [11].
